Shake it up with Polk County Conservation as we discover
the uniqueness of Tama County. View the
beauty of Otter Creek Lake from the comfort of the Nature Center and tour the
new exhibits. Our next stop takes us to Dysart where the H.A.T. team will greet
us and Deb the owner of Blacksmith Boutique will give a demo of her craft. Participants will have the option
of exploring downtown Dysart or touring the Historical Center. Lunch will be served in Dysart. At Traer we will tour the Midwest's largest
collection of Salt & Pepper shakers and then journey to Gladbrook. There we
will tour the unique Matchstick Marvels exhibits. A day of unique discoveries in Tama County.
